Hey everybody.....just got home with a 2001 Z06 I bought from the Poconos :happyanim:. Just had a question about the shifting:W. When I take off slow, I have no problem going into 2nd....but at a higher RPM, it wants to go into 4th and is very hard to get it into 2nd. Is there something I have to shut off to avoid this like a fuel saver option, or something to that affect? :eyerole. The dash also lights up to tell me to shift from 1st-4th at a certain RPM.....Heeeeelp :W. I'll also post some pictures of it in a few days :).

What you are experiancing is the CAGS which is a fuel saving nanny that prevents you from shifting into second and third gear after the vehicle is warmed up and being driven gently. For about $20 you can buy the CAGS Defeat which is no more that a short harness with a resistor that takes the place of the solenoid at the transmission. It's available thru any of the wonderful Corvette vendors around. Or you can drive much more aggressively in which case it shouldn't activate. It can also be programmed out with a Tech2 or HPTuners or ???

I put on the CAGS defeat harness, it took about 2 minutes on the lift.
